    I just switched to Quick Cache and Im having problems with WPTouch Pro.

    From what I understand, I have 2 options:

    1- No-Cache User Agent Pattens – Add the mobile user agents so these visitors dont get cached. I also added the googlebot-mobile to the list so google’s mobile bot sees my WPTouch mobile pages. Here is my list of user agents:
    w3c_validator
    iphone
    ipod
    incognito
    webmate
    android
    dream
    cupcake
    froyo
    blackberry9500
    blackberry9520
    blackberry9530
    blackberry9550
    blackberry 9800
    blackberry 9850
    blackberry 9860
    blackberry 9780
    blackberry 9790
    blackberry 9900
    blackberry 9930
    blackberry 9350
    blackberry 9360
    blackberry 9370
    blackberry 9380
    blackberry 9810
    iemobile/7.0
    iemobile/9.0
    webos
    s8000
    bada
    googlebot-mobile
    adsbot-google

    2- MD5 Version Salt – From what ive read, I can use this section in the quick cache plugin to CACHE the mobile pages for the mobile visitors. Id LIKE TO DO THIS but I dont know how to create all the code to make it happen.

    Does ANYONE have a list of ALL the mobile user agent MD5’s AND code needed for me to add to this section so Quick Cache will cache the mobile versions of the pages and serve up my WPTouch Pro mobile pages via Quick Cache?
